Job Summary
Relevant qualification in Insurance or Business (advantageous)Minimum 3–5 years’ experience in motor claims (short-term insurance)
At least 1–2 years’ experience in a supervisory or team leader role
Strong knowledge of motor claims processes and insurance principles. To lead a team of dedicated Claims employees to obtain the lowest possible claims cost while delivering consistently high levels of service to each and every customer..
Job Description
Key Responsibilities
- Manage and lead a team of motor claims consultants to achieve operational targets.
- Oversee the end-to-end processing of motor claims in line with company policies and regulatory requirements.
- Monitor and drive team performance against KPIs, SLAs, and quality standards.
- Provide coaching, mentoring, and performance support to team members.
- Handle escalated and complex claims, ensuring timely resolution.
- Ensure excellent customer service and positive client outcomes.
- Build and maintain strong relationships with stakeholders, including brokers and service providers.
- Identify and implement process improvements to enhance efficiency.
- Ensure adherence to risk, compliance, and fraud prevention practices.
- People Management: Coach, mentor and manage team members toward driving business objectives and ensuring colleague development | Capacity Planning: Continuously plan the execution of team duties against plan and service level requirements | Operational excellence: Supervise and support the execution of priorities by team against service level agreements and customer outcomes | Compliance and Risk Management: Ensure that all team activities are in adherence to relevant control and compliance requirements, and quality standards | Administration: Effectively fulfil all required administrative duties, including tracking and reporting
